Political scientist Political Scientists

Mã nghề: 19-3094(SOC) Nghề di trú tay nghề Tổng thể 6/10

Study the origin, development, and operation of political systems, analyze public opinion, political decisions, and ideologies. May conduct polls, analyze election results, or public policy documents.

Triển vọng nghề

Entry-level positions usually start as research assistant or analyst; with experience one can advance to senior researcher, project director or policy advisor. A PhD helps for academia, but non-academic paths offer faster advancement.

The US Bureau of Labor Statistics projects about 6% growth for political scientists from 2022-2032, close to the average. Demand primarily comes from government, think tanks, and non-profits, but academic positions are competitive.

FAQ

What is the average salary for a political scientist?
According to BLS data, the median annual salary for political scientists in 2023 was about $125,000, but varies greatly by industry. Government positions are typically lower than the private sector, while academia depends on the institution.
Is it easy for political scientists to immigrate to the US via H-1B visa?
Political scientists are professional occupations and can apply for H-1B, but require employer sponsorship and face fierce quota competition (about 30% lottery rate). EB-2 green card pathway is feasible, but PERM labor certification process is cumbersome.
What is the career progression path for a political scientist?
Typically start as research assistants, advance to senior analysts or project managers, then become department heads or policy advisors. A PhD helps in academic advancement, but non-academic paths rely more on experience and project outcomes.
